当你成功取得网站的所有权后,接下来的重要任务就是对其性能进行优化,以提升用户体验、提高搜索引擎排名并确保网站的稳定运行。以下是一些关键的步骤和策略,可以帮助你实现这一目标。
一、进行全面的性能评估
在开始优化之前,首先需要对网站的当前性能进行全面的评估。可以使用各种工具,如 Google PageSpeed Insights、GTmetrix 等,对网站的加载速度、页面结构、资源使用情况等方面进行详细的分析。这些工具会提供具体的指标和建议,帮助你了解网站存在的性能问题以及优化的方向。
二、优化图片和媒体资源
图片和媒体文件往往是网站加载速度的主要瓶颈之一。通过以下方式优化它们:
1. 压缩图片:使用图片压缩工具,降低图片的文件大小,同时保持较好的图像质量。例如,将 JPEG 图片的压缩率设置在 70%-80%之间,可以在不明显影响视觉效果的情况下大幅减小文件大小。
2. 按需加载:对于一些在页面滚动时才显示的图片或媒体资源,可以使用懒加载技术,延迟它们的加载,直到用户需要时再加载,减少初始页面加载的时间。
3. 优化视频格式:如果网站包含视频,选择适合的视频格式,如 H.264 或 WebM,并进行编码优化,以减少视频文件的大小。
三、精简代码和脚本
网站的代码和脚本过多会导致加载时间延长,影响性能。进行以下优化:
1. 删除冗余代码:仔细检查网站的 HTML、CSS 和 JavaScript 代码,删除不必要的注释、空行和重复代码,减少文件大小。
2. 合并和压缩脚本:将多个小的脚本文件合并为一个,并使用压缩工具去除空格和换行符,降低脚本的文件大小和加载时间。
3. 异步加载脚本:对于一些非关键的脚本,如广告脚本或分析工具脚本,可以使用异步加载的方式,让它们在页面加载完成后再加载,避免阻塞页面渲染。
四、优化服务器配置
服务器的性能直接影响网站的加载速度和响应时间。采取以下措施优化服务器配置:
1. 选择高速服务器:选择性能稳定、带宽充足的服务器供应商,确保网站能够快速响应用户的请求。
2. 启用缓存:设置服务器缓存,将经常访问的页面和资源缓存起来,减少服务器的负载和响应时间。可以使用服务器端缓存(如 Nginx 的缓存模块)或内容分发网络(CDN)来实现缓存。
3. 优化数据库查询:如果网站使用数据库,优化数据库查询语句,减少数据库的访问次数和查询时间,提高数据库的性能。
五、定期监测和优化
网站的性能优化是一个持续的过程,需要定期监测和优化。使用性能监测工具,如 Google Analytics、New Relic 等,实时监控网站的性能指标,如加载时间、页面错误率等。根据监测结果,及时调整优化策略,确保网站始终保持良好的性能表现。
取得网站所有权后,通过全面的性能评估、优化图片和媒体资源、精简代码和脚本、优化服务器配置以及定期监测和优化等措施,可以有效地提升网站的性能表现,为用户提供更好的体验,同时也有利于提高网站的搜索引擎排名和商业价值。